Study the effect of Thymus vulgaris on the weight of Liver and Kidneys in Albino male rats

Abstract

AbstractThe increase in the outbreak of the use of thyme in Iraq and in neighboring countries, especially in recent times of medical and nutritional point of view and may be caused by excessive use of thyme from side damage and which may reach the critical stage, Therefore, this study aim to assess the effect (500 , 750 ,1000 ) mg / kg of body weight of thyme extraction given to rats by injection and feeding by grinding dried thyme leaves adding to pellet ( 50 ,100 , 150 ) g / kg of pellet in the difference duration ( 10 , 20 , 30 ) days for injection and feeding per 2 times in week on the weight of each of the liver and kidneys in male rats, The statistical analysis shows that thyme cause significant decrease (P≤0.05) in weight of liver and kidney in rats that treated with thyme extraction by 1000 mg /kg of body weight and 150 g / kg of pellet in duration 10 days , in 20 days thyme cause high significant decrease (P≤0.01) in weight of liver and kidney in rats that treated with thyme by 750 - 1000 mg /kg of body weight and 100 - 150 g / kg of pellet and in 30 days thyme cause very high significant decrease (P≤0.001) in weight of liver and kidney in rats that treated with thyme extraction by 500 - 750 - 1000 mg /kg of body weight comparing with the negative and positive controls and 50 - 100 - 150 g /kg of pellet comparing with the negative control for feeding .
